package com.kf.vo; /** * 枚举类 * * @author LeiLei * @date 2019/9/22 */ public enum EnumTest { /** * 春 */ SPRING(1,"春天"), /** * 夏 */ SUMMER(2,"夏天"); /** * 索引 */ private int index; /** * 描述 */ private String desc; EnumTest(int index, String desc) { this.index = index; this.desc = desc; } public int getIndex() { return index; } public void setIndex(int index) { this.index = index; } public String getDesc() { return desc; } public void setDesc(String desc) { this.desc = desc; }}
package com.kf.vo; import static com.kf.vo.EnumTest.SPRING; import static com.kf.vo.EnumTest.SUMMER; /** * 枚举类测试 * * @author LeiLei * @date 2019/9/22 */ public class EnumTestTest { public static void main(String[] args) { EnumTest var = SPRING; System.out.println(var.getIndex()); System.out.println(var.getDesc()); switch (var) { case SPRING: System.out.println("spring"); break; case SUMMER: System.out.println("spring"); break; default: System.out.println("error!!!"); } } }